Omya International AG (Oftringen, Switzerland) will showcase its new kombucha powder at October’s SupplySide West trade show in Las Vegas. Trademarked InstaKombu, the ingredient is a spray-dried, fermented powder that offers good solubility and taste for a range of applications, including tablets, capsules, sachets, powder mixes, meal replacements, juices, teas, yogurts, and snacks.
InstaKombu is derived from roasted, high-mountain, small-leaf black tea and is rich in nutrients like organic acids and tea polyphenols. It also contains apple cider vinegar and the food-standard kombucha SCOBY (symbiotic culture of bacteria and yeast), which is well known for its health benefits. It is also free of maltodextrin.
At SupplySide West, Omya will showcase other recently introduced ingredients, including its new excipients Omyanutra 300 DC and Omyanutra 300 Flash for use in hard tablets that offer better compactability, as well as Berriotics, another fermented powder comprising 10 different types of berries and offering bioavailable antioxidants, microfibers, and phenolic metabolites.
